[www.kde.org] [Bug 464394] [develop.kde.org] Breeze icon browser doesn't work

2024-03-30 Thread Alexander
https://bugs.kde.org/show_bug.cgi?id=464394

--- Comment #7 from Alexander  ---
Seems like this MR solves the problem:
https://invent.kde.org/documentation/develop-kde-org/-/merge_requests/377

-- 
You are receiving this mail because:
You are watching all bug changes.

[www.kde.org] [Bug 464394] [develop.kde.org] Breeze icon browser doesn't work

2024-03-30 Thread Alexander
https://bugs.kde.org/show_bug.cgi?id=464394

--- Comment #6 from Alexander  ---
(In reply to Ben Cooksley from comment #5)
> That MR is incorrect as the artifact in question will only be around as long
> as that particular build is around. That means that the next time
> breeze-icons is rebuilt, once the CI artifact cleanup job is run that
> artifact will be removed (as it will be an older build, and we only keep the
> latest build artifact around)

Do you know how I can get the latest file? That's a really big problem if the
links expire.

-- 
You are receiving this mail because:
You are watching all bug changes.

[www.kde.org] [Bug 464394] [develop.kde.org] Breeze icon browser doesn't work

2024-03-30 Thread Ben Cooksley
https://bugs.kde.org/show_bug.cgi?id=464394

--- Comment #5 from Ben Cooksley  ---
That MR is incorrect as the artifact in question will only be around as long as
that particular build is around. That means that the next time breeze-icons is
rebuilt, once the CI artifact cleanup job is run that artifact will be removed
(as it will be an older build, and we only keep the latest build artifact
around)

-- 
You are receiving this mail because:
You are watching all bug changes.

[www.kde.org] [Bug 464394] [develop.kde.org] Breeze icon browser doesn't work

2024-03-29 Thread Thiago Sueto
https://bugs.kde.org/show_bug.cgi?id=464394

--- Comment #4 from Thiago Sueto  ---
Alexander did a merge request
(https://invent.kde.org/documentation/develop-kde-org/-/merge_requests/375)
that is now merged, but it didn't cause any changes to
https://develop.kde.org/frameworks/breeze-icons/.

My guess is it's because the CI needs to be updated to run icon_extractor.py
before deploying the website?

-- 
You are receiving this mail because:
You are watching all bug changes.

[www.kde.org] [Bug 464394] [develop.kde.org] Breeze icon browser doesn't work

2024-03-29 Thread Ben Cooksley
https://bugs.kde.org/show_bug.cgi?id=464394

Ben Cooksley  changed:

   What|Removed |Added

 CC||bcooks...@kde.org

--- Comment #3 from Ben Cooksley  ---
It appears that this is yet another hidden dependency on the old Jenkins setup. 

This should be ported to pull from
https://invent.kde.org/teams/ci-artifacts/suse-qt6.6/-/packages much like how
apps.kde.org already does.
Not sure how comparable it is, but we also have
https://cdn.kde.org/breeze-icons//icons.html

-- 
You are receiving this mail because:
You are watching all bug changes.

[www.kde.org] [Bug 464394] [develop.kde.org] Breeze icon browser doesn't work

2024-03-29 Thread Alexander
https://bugs.kde.org/show_bug.cgi?id=464394

Alexander  changed:

   What|Removed |Added

 CC||alexader...@gmail.com

--- Comment #2 from Alexander  ---
I was looking into this, the script mentioned earlier seems to get a .tar file
from "build-artifacts.kde.org", which does not resolve on my computer (down?).
That's most likely the issue here, it can't extract the icons, because it's not
able to download them, and as a result of that the icon browser is
nonfunctional. I'm not sure if it's hosted anywhere else, but maybe using an
archive.org link in the script could work, albeit a little slow.

-- 
You are receiving this mail because:
You are watching all bug changes.

[www.kde.org] [Bug 464394] [develop.kde.org] Breeze icon browser doesn't work

2023-10-30 Thread Ilya Bizyaev
https://bugs.kde.org/show_bug.cgi?id=464394

Ilya Bizyaev  changed:

   What|Removed |Added

 CC||bizy...@zoho.com

-- 
You are receiving this mail because:
You are watching all bug changes.

[www.kde.org] [Bug 464394] [develop.kde.org] Breeze icon browser doesn't work

2023-01-17 Thread Thiago Sueto
https://bugs.kde.org/show_bug.cgi?id=464394

--- Comment #1 from Thiago Sueto  ---
So the breeze-icons page seems to be linked to from
https://develop.kde.org/design/.

This same issue also happens with
https://develop.kde.org/frameworks/oxygen-icons/, but it is not linked to
anywhere on Develop.

The source code is in
https://invent.kde.org/documentation/develop-kde-org/-/tree/master/content/frameworks,
out of which the Kirigami page works fine, perhaps these two were moved at some
point?

The readme mentions that for this to work one needs to run
scripts/icon_extractor.py ,
https://invent.kde.org/documentation/develop-kde-org#extract-icon-metadata , so
I'm guessing this is a thing for the KDE Web team or for the people handling
the CI that generates the website.

-- 
You are receiving this mail because:
You are watching all bug changes.

[www.kde.org] [Bug 464394] [develop.kde.org] Breeze icon browser doesn't work

2023-01-17 Thread Nate Graham
https://bugs.kde.org/show_bug.cgi?id=464394

Nate Graham  changed:

   What|Removed |Added

 CC||c...@carlschwan.eu,
   ||herzensch...@gmail.com,
   ||n...@kde.org
 Ever confirmed|0   |1
 Status|REPORTED|CONFIRMED

-- 
You are receiving this mail because:
You are watching all bug changes.